Oman Air commemorates Tehran launch with inaugural ceremony

Following the launch on the 1st of September of a new service by Oman Air, between the Omani capital of Muscat and Tehran, the capital city of Iran, an inaugural ceremony will be held in Teheran on 24th September.

A traditional cake-cutting ceremony was held at Muscat International Airport, following which the Oman Air delegation, headed by Abdul Razak bin Juma al Raisi, chief commercial officer, and comprising of Omani media and senior management members of Oman Air, departed to Teheran.

The launch follows Oman Air’s success at this summer’s World Airline Award, where it won “World’s Best Business Class Airline Seat”, and also achieved top-ten positions in eight other categories, including “Best Airline Staff Service in the Middle East”. The new service will enable passengers to experience that service aboard Oman Air’s brand new Embraer aircraft, which offer 11 business class and 60 economy class seats, each with personal seat-back inflight entertainment monitors which offer access to the latest range of music, movies, TV shows, games and information.
